When hurricane year approaches, many homeowners start off to think about functional steps to safeguard their people and their residence. Stocking up on food, drinking water, and provides is essential, but Most likely Just about the most critical tasks that often will get forgotten is attaining a full understanding of your insurance plan plan. Knowing what exactly your protection incorporates, and equally as importantly, what it excludes, can necessarily mean the difference between becoming monetarily guarded and going through devastating out-of-pocket bills following a storm. Lots of individuals only evaluate their plan paperwork when they should file a declare, but by then it may be also late. Just before hurricane period begins, review your plan line by line and connect with your coverage service provider with any issues. Make clear no matter whether you might have coverage for wind destruction, water destruction, or flooding, as these groups are sometimes handled separately. Some procedures exclude flood coverage solely, indicating that a independent flood insurance coverage plan could possibly be essential. Understanding these distinctions empowers you for making informed conclusions, obtain any additional coverage you may need, and technique the season with satisfaction.
An additional important stage right before a hurricane helps make landfall is documenting your assets in detail. This step could possibly really feel monotonous, nevertheless it can noticeably ease the insurance policies promises process later. Get started by photographing every space in your home, spending Distinctive interest to useful goods such as electronics, appliances, jewelry, and furnishings. Ensure that the images are clear, dated, and ideally stored in numerous places for example cloud storage and also a Actual physical push. A movie walkthrough of your own home might also function worthwhile evidence if you should exhibit the problem of one's home prior to damage happened. Continue to keep receipts for big purchases Anytime feasible, because insurance adjusters normally have to have proof of possession and price just before approving promises. Imagine this process as developing a portfolio of the possessions you can count on if you at any time have to verify losses. It is way easier To accomplish this prior to a hurricane rather then wanting to piece together evidence following the reality when feelings are high and hurt has already been accomplished.
When local authorities concern an evacuation buy, following it immediately is important for your personal security and the protection of your respective loved ones. A lot of people are tempted to attend right until the last minute or ignore the purchase entirely, but hurricanes can adjust class rapidly and intensify unexpectedly. In case you keep at the rear of, don't just do you set your self in physical danger, but you may also allow it to be harder for emergency responders to assist Other individuals. The moment an purchase is issued, Collect your evacuation kit, which ought to consist of important documents such as identification, insurance coverage papers, healthcare prescriptions, and emergency hard cash. Map out your evacuation route beforehand, and also have a backup route in the event roads are shut or congested. Talk your ideas with members of the family and Enable another person outside of the storm’s path know where by you intend to go. Animals must also be included in your evacuation approach, as quite a few shelters tend not to accept animals without the need of prior arrangements. Do not forget that material belongings can be replaced, but lives cannot.
After a hurricane has handed and it truly is Secure to return, lots of homeowners experience the complicated process of submitting a formal insurance plan claim. This method commences with getting in contact with your insurance provider immediately. Most insurers have hotlines obtainable for catastrophe claims, and reporting early may help you get assistance far more immediately. Be ready to offer essential info for example your plan number, the nature in the problems, and your existing Speak to aspects. From there, your insurance provider will usually assign a claims adjuster to assess the injury. Prior to the adjuster arrives, get your individual shots and films of your afflicted areas to make sure you have a private report of your ailment within your assets. Retain thorough notes of all conversations together with your insurance provider, which include names, dates, and what was talked about. Filing a proper claim is not almost reporting what was dropped but also about documenting your complete course of action from commence to complete.
Preserving thorough documents in the course of the claims approach is crucial. Coverage statements normally entail multiple mobile phone phone calls, email messages, and letters, and it is not hard to lose observe of important information in the chaos adhering to a hurricane. Make a dedicated folder, either digital or Actual physical, to store every piece of documentation relevant to your assert. Consist of your initial plan files, pictures, movies, receipts, repair service estimates, and any correspondence with the insurance company. Logging every single conversation will let you continue to be organized and shield you in case of disputes. As an example, if an adjuster prices a person amount verbally and afterwards submits a lower determine in crafting, having your notes can help you challenge discrepancies. These documents are valuable if you need to appeal a denied assert or escalate The difficulty to condition insurance policies regulators. Think about document-maintaining as developing a scenario file that supports your declare from each angle.
Probably the most common thoughts homeowners check with soon after filing a assert is just how long the procedure will acquire. The answer may differ broadly according to the severity from the storm, the volume of claims submitted in your town, and the complexity of your respective scenario. In lesser activities, promises can at times be fixed within a make any difference of weeks, but just after main hurricanes, the procedure can stretch into months. Insurance policies companies are essential by regulation in many states to acknowledge and respond to statements within a certain timeframe, but true resolution normally will take extended. Delays can occur if adjusters are overwhelmed, if documentation is missing, or if you will discover disputes about protection. Though you may not be capable of Management the rate of the procedure, you can speed issues up by submitting full and correct documentation from the start and responding speedily to any requests For extra data. Endurance is needed, but persistence and Firm might make a big variance.
